If I manage cattle or domestic bison in Area 1, will I have to test animals if they are shipped directly to slaughter?

0

No. Animals shipped directly from a farm or ranch to an approved slaughtering facility will not need to be tested prior to shipment. Since these animals are going directly to slaughter and can readily be traced back to the ranch-of-origin and because brucellosis testing is conducted at all state and federally-inspected slaughter facilities, testing prior to shipment directly to slaughter will not be required.
